Church House is located in a conservation area, on a quiet lane leading down to the river in the sought-after Warwickshire village of Welford-on-Avon. The village lies about 4.4 miles to the southwest of Stratford-upon-Avon and sits in a fold on the river. The village has an excellent, active community with numerous events throughout the year, often centred around the village hall and famous maypole. It benefits from a fine parish church, several public houses, a general store with a post office, a family butcher and deli, a cricket club, a marina, an 18-hole golf club, a bowls club, a garage and a primary school with an excellent reputation.
Further shopping and leisure facilities can be found in nearby Stratford-upon-Avon, the county's cultural hub and home of the Royal Shakespeare Company. The town offers an abundance of shops, restaurants, public houses and a wide range of entertainment and sports facilities.
There are a number of sought-after schools in the area, including high-performing grammar schools in Alcester and Stratford-upon-Avon, together with further state and private schools to suit most requirements in and around Stratford and further afield in Warwick, with good bus services from the village.
Transport and rail links are excellent, with access to the motorway network at Junction 15 of the M40 together with a choice of train services from Warwick Parkway Station to London Marylebone and from Moreton-in-Marsh to London Paddington. Birmingham International Airport is about 28 miles away.
Racing is at Stratford-upon-Avon, Warwick and Cheltenham and golf courses at Welford-on-Avon, Bidford-on-Avon and Stratford-upon-Avon.
